Fix 2: Restart your PC to fix the Windows Update Problem on Windows 10

Sometimes a Windows update reflects after restarting your computer, and it can simply put your Windows into an updated version. To restart your PC, you need to click on the Windows icon and tap on the power icon. You will see three options; out of them, click on restart. Once the process gets over, you can check for Windows updates.

Fix 4: Use troubleshoots to find and fix the Windows update problem.

Windows 10 has a troubleshooter tool for Windows Update that can identify and fix common issues with the feature.

Follow these instructions to utilize the troubleshooter to fix problems with Windows Update:

  • Go to the search bar and type ‘Settings.’
  • Select Update & Security.
    Update & Security
  • Pick Troubleshoot.
  • Select the Windows Update option under the “Get up and running” section.
  • Tap on the Run the troubleshooter button.
    Tap on the Run the troubleshooter button.
  • Click on the Close option.

After you’ve finished the steps, the troubleshooter will detect and fix any problems it discovers. Also, you can Fix Windows Update Problems on Windows 10.

Fix 5:  Repair Windows installation to Fix Windows Update Problems.

If you’re having trouble installing Windows Update, you could have one or more damaged system files, which you can fix with the System File Checker (SFC) command.

Follow these procedures to restore your Windows 10 installation and fix difficulties with Windows Update:

  • Go to the search bar.
  • Search for Command Prompt.
  • Right-click the first option.
  • Choose the Run as administrator option.
    cmd from start menu
Type ‘dism /Online /Cleanup-image /Restorehealth’ command.

Type ‘dism /Online /Cleanup-image /Restorehealth’ command and press enter

  • Press Enter.
Type 'sfc /scannow' command to repair the installation files of your PC.

input the sfc scannow command

  • Hit Enter.
  • Once done with all steps, try to update your Windows again.

Way2. Use Command prompt to clear the Windows cache:

  • Go to the search box and type Command prompt.
  • On the right side, choose Run as Administrator.
Type net stop Wuauserv and press Enter.

Type C: and hit on Enter.

Type "cd %Windir%\SoftwareDistribution" and press Enter.

Type “del /f /s /q Download”, hit Enter.

Type “del /f /s /q Download”, hit Enter

  • All the caches will be removed now.
